Warning Signs You Need Subfloor Water Damage Repair

Catching the signs of subfloor water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ent potential health hazards.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ent, unpleasant odor in your home that won’t go away, it could be a sign of hidden water damage. Don’t ignore it – address the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age beneath the surface. Check for signs of damage and address the issue before it’s too late.

Water Stains or Discoloration

Water stains or discoloration on your walls or ceiling can be a sign of a leak or water damage. Don’t delay – address the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.

Peeling or Flaking Paint

Peeling or flaking paint can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. Check for signs of damage and address the issue before it’s too late.

Spongy or Soft Flooring

Spongy or soft flooring can be a sign of water damage beneath the surface. Don’t walk on it – address the issue before it’s too late.

High Humidity or Moisture

High humidity or moisture in your home can be a sign of water damage or a leak. Check for signs of damage and address the issue before it’s too late.

Subfloor Water Damage Repair Cost in Federal Way, WA

The cost of subfloor water damage repair can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ions in Federal Way, WA. Here are some estimated price ranges for common subfloor water damage repair services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Subfloor repair or replacement $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of material damaged
Dehumidification and drying $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age
Inspection and assessment $100 – $500 Severity of damage, complexity of repair
Insurance claims processing $100 – $500 Severity of damage, complexity of claim

Common Questions About Subfloor Water Damage Repair

What causes subfloor water damage?

Subfloor water damage is often caused by leaks, flooding, or high humidity. Identifying the source of the problem is crucial to preventing further damage.

How long does subfloor water damage repair take?

The length of time it takes to repair subfloor water damage depends on the severity and size of the affected area. Typically repairs can take anywhere from a few days to several weeks.

Is subfloor water damage repair covered by insurance?

Yes, subfloor water damage repair is often covered by homeowners insurance. Check your policy to see what’s covered and what’s not.
